[UPDATE] [hoch] libssh2: Mehrere Schwachstellen
High-severity libssh2 update addresses RCE, data-leak, and DoS vectors exploitable remotely without authentication — a priority for any infrastructure relying on SSH automation.

Ein entfernter, anonymer Angreifer kann mehrere Schwachstellen in libssh2 ausnutzen, um möglicherweise vertrauliche Informationen offenzulegen, einen Denial-of-Service-Zustand herbeizuführen oder beliebigen Code auszuführen.

libssh2 is deeply embedded in automation and DevOps tooling; unauthenticated RCE exposure can cascade across infrastructure if left unpatched.
Prioritise libssh2 patching across all SSH-dependent automation and verify transitive dependency exposure via SBOM analysis.
